Destinations Covered: Chennai – Tirupati –
Kanchipuram – Mahabalipuram – Pondicherry – Chidambaram –
Tanjore – Trichy – Madurai – Rameshwaram – Thekkady – Alleppey –
Kumarakom – Cochin
Upon arrival at Chennai
Airport/Railway Station, a representative from
Indirovers will greet and assist you to the
pre-booked hotel. After check-in and relaxation,
begin your sightseeing tour:
• Kapaleeshwarar Temple – A stunning
Dravidian-style temple.
• Parthasarathy Temple – Dedicated to Lord
Krishna.
• Kala Kshetra – A center for classical dance
and art.
• Fort St. George & St. Thomas Church – Colonial
landmarks.
• National Art Gallery & Museum – Showcasing
antique collections.
• Marina Beach – The second-longest beach in the
world.
Overnight stay in Chennai.
After breakfast, drive
to Tirupati to visit the renowned Sri
Venkateswara Temple (Balaji Temple), one of the
richest temples in India. Witness the spiritual
ambiance and return to Chennai for an overnight
stay.
After breakfast, head to
Kanchipuram, the city of temples. Visit:
• Ekambareswarar Temple &Kailasanathar Temple –
Dedicated to Lord Shiva.
• Kamakshi Amman Temple – A revered Shakti
shrine.
• Vaikuntha Perumal Temple – A significant
Vishnu temple.
Kanchipuram is also famous for its silk sarees;
you may explore the weaving centers. Later,
proceed to Mahabalipuram for an overnight stay.
Explore Mahabalipuram,
famous for its rock-cut temples and sculptures:
• Shore Temple – A UNESCO World Heritage
Site.
• Arjuna’s Penance – A magnificent
bas-relief.
• Tiger Cave & Five Rathas – Monolithic rock-cut
temples.
Post lunch, drive to Pondicherry and visit Sri
Aurobindo Ashram and the charming French
Quarter. Overnight stay in Pondicherry.
After breakfast, drive
to Chidambaram and visit the famous Nataraja
Temple, dedicated to Lord Shiva’s cosmic dance.
Continue towards Tanjore, known for its cultural
heritage. Explore:
• Brihadeeswarar Temple (Big Temple) – A
UNESCO-listed Chola masterpiece.
• Thirunallar Temple & Lord Murugan Temple
• Siva Ganga Garden & Vijayanagar Fort
Overnight stay in Tanjore.
Drive to Trichy and
check in to your hotel. Explore:
• Sri Ranganathaswamy Temple – A massive temple
complex dedicated to Lord Vishnu.
• Rock Fort Temple – Offering breathtaking views
of Trichy.
• Puliyancholai Falls &Kallanai Dam
Overnight stay in Trichy.
After breakfast, drive
to Madurai, the Temple City. Upon arrival, check
in and visit:
• Meenakshi Amman Temple – One of the most
famous temples in India.
• Tirumalai Nayak Palace – A grand
Indo-Saracenic palace.
• Gandhi Museum & Koodal Azhagar Temple
In the evening, witness the Meenakshi Temple
night ceremony. Overnight stay in Madurai.
Embark on a day trip to
Rameshwaram, one of the holiest places in India.
Visit:
• Ramanathaswamy Temple – Famous for its longest
temple corridors.
• Agnitheertham&Dhanushkodi – Sacred bathing
ghats.
• Gandhamadhana Parvatham – Offers panoramic
island views.
Return to Madurai for an overnight stay.
After breakfast, drive
to Thekkady (Periyar National Park). Check-in at
a jungle resort and enjoy a spice plantation
tour covering cardamom, cinnamon, pepper,
coffee, and tea estates. Optionally, explore the
local markets for aromatic spices. Overnight
stay in Thekkady.
Embark on a boat safari
in Periyar Wildlife Sanctuary, home to
elephants, tigers, bison, and rare birds. Enjoy
a jungle walk with a local guide. Overnight stay
in Thekkady.
Drive to Alleppey and
board a traditional houseboat to cruise through
the serene Kerala backwaters. Witness lush
landscapes, coconut groves, and charming village
life. Enjoy all meals and an overnight stay on
the houseboat.
After breakfast,
disembark and travel to Cochin (Kochi), known as
the Queen of the Arabian Sea. Check-in to your
hotel and explore:
• Chinese Fishing Nets – A historic
landmark.
• Jewish Synagogue &Mattancherry Palace –
Reflecting colonial influences.
• Fort Cochin & St. Francis Church – The oldest
church in India.
Overnight stay in Cochin.
Enjoy a full-day tour of
Cochin, visiting:
• Hill Palace Museum – Featuring royal
artifacts.
• Bolgatty Palace & Marine Drive – Offering
scenic waterfront views.
• Kathakali Dance Performance – Experience
Kerala’s classical dance drama in the
evening.
Overnight stay in Cochin.
Enjoy a leisurely day
exploring Cochin at your own pace. Visit spice
markets, local cafes, or take a sunset cruise.
Overnight stay in Cochin.
After breakfast,
transfer to Cochin Airport for your return
journey, concluding your South India Temple &
Cultural Tour with Indirovers.
